JIYP Participants Plant Productive Trees on Pramuka Island

As many as 22 participants of Jakarta International Youth Program (JIYP) 2017, conducted productive tree planting on Pramuka Island, South Seribu Islands, Seribu Islands, Wednesday (8/23).

This is a form of Maritime Dept. towards Jakarta International Youth Program 2017

Jakarta Maritime, Agriculture and Food Security Dept. Head, Darjamuni disclosed that those participants were from 11 state cities (sister city), starting from New South Wales, Beijing, Shanghai, Seoul, Budapest, Istanbul, Rotterdam, Tokyo, Hanoi and Moscow. 

In addition, they also visited to Tidung Island, Seribu Islands.

"On Tidung Island, they visit the Whale Skeleton Museum and do reef planting, as well as snorkeling," he expressed, Wednesday (8/23).

He furthered that types of trees planted are water apple, sawo, breadfruit, guava boll, starfruit, grapefruit, okyong mango, manalagi mango, soursop, orange limo and guava.

"This is a form of Maritime Dept. towards Jakarta International Youth Program 2017. One participant plants one tree," he closed.
